Baked Chicken, Broccoli, and Pasta in White Cheddar Sauce

Ingredients
1rotisserie chickenshredded
6cupbroccoli floretssteamed
8ouncebowtie pastafarfalle, cooked al dente
2tablespoonbutterdivided
2/3cuppanko breadcrumbs
For the white cheddar sauce:
5tablespoonunsalted butter
5tablespoonall-purpose flour
2cupwhole milkwarmed
2 ½teaspoonKosher salt
1/2teaspoonfreshly ground black pepper
½cupheavy whipping cream
2cupwhite cheddar cheese grated
Instructions
Steam the brocolli until tender-crisp and set aside.
To make the white cheddar sauce:
Melt the butter in a medium saucepan over medium heat. Add 1 tablespoon of flour at a time, whisking well after each addition. Cook for 2-3 minutes, being careful not to brown the roux.
Add the warm milk slowly, whisking constantly. When all the milk has been added bring to a boil (keep whisking). Immediately remove from heat, season with salt and pepper.
Stir in the heavy cream, then add 1 cup of the white cheddar cheese, whisking to incorporate. Add the remaining cup of cheddar cheese, again whisking until sauce is smooth.
To assemble:
Butter the bottom of a 9x13 inch baking dish with half the butter. Spread the cooked pasta over the bottom of the dish then layer the steamed broccoli florets over the pasta. Lastly add the cooked shredded chicken over the broccoli. Pour the white cheddar sauce, as evenly as possible over the top of the casserole, shifting contents to remove an large air pokets.
Make the topping:
Melt 1 tablespoon butter in a sauté pan. Remove from heat and add the panko bread crumbs. Stir to coast crumbs with butter. Top the casserole evenly with the crumb topping.
Bake casserole uncovered at 375 degrees for 30 minutes or until top is golden brown.
